For DWStrickland
Hi,
I am very near to buy a 1714Smi + 250GB hd like your but I have yet some things not very clear, can you help me : - In the revision history of the bios is written that when the cpu temp is greater than 70 degrees Celsius, it is forced to slow of about a 33 % in speed. I have readed in many places that the Prescott cpu is very very very very very HOT and that with some work, it reach easy very high temperatures. My questions are : Under stress conditions (like gaming or others intensive applications) how much is the temp of your cpu in Celsius ??? If is very simple that the cpu goes over the 70 C limit, it will forced down the clock by the bios very often to work at 2/3 the nominal speed. So my bad thinking is "if I buy a 3.4 Ghz Prescott 1714, it will run every time at 2.27 Ghz real for cause of temperature ??????" Only you can resolve my problem, is it true in your machine or the temp is above 70 C in every situation ??? Thanks a lot. |
